Podcast Overview

Archives in Context is a podcast about archives and the people behind them. Members of the podcast team include Mary Caldera, Adreonna Bennett, Conor Casey, Lauren Kata, Emily Mathay, Camila Zorrilla Tessler, Carmela Furio, Kate Greenberg, and Hannah Stryker. All opinions expressed in this podcast are our own and are not reflective of a particular institution.

Season 9, Episode 6: Rachel Antell and Stephanie Jenkins

In this episode of Archives in Context, cohosts Emily Mathay and Lauren Kata talk with Rachel Antell and Stephanie Jenkins, co-founders of the Archival Producers Alliance. Archival producers work with filmmakers to research and identify archival materials for inclusion in documentaries, feature films, exhibits, and many additional projects. Season 9, Episode 5: Christina Zamon

In this episode, cohosts Lauren Kata and Emily Mathay speak with Christina Zamon about her book Alone in the Stacks: Succeeding as a Solo Archivist, an updated edition that tackles the complexities of solo archiving in the 2020s. Season 9, Episode 4: Julie Thomas

In this episode, cohosts Adreonna Bennett and Conor Casey speak with Julie Thomas, the instruction and electronic records archivist at California State University, Sacramento (CSUS), about her new book, Teaching Primary Source Research Skills to 21st-Century Learners.
